Welcome! Daisy! Don't know what zone you are in but iris survive really well in pots. During warmer weather the biggest issue is to make sure they don't get too dry as pots dry out quicker than the ground. In colder weather, to keep them somewhat protected, I pile leaves and pine straw around the pots to insulate them in freezing temps. Otherwise, they are pretty happy in pots as long as they don't outgrow the pot. And they will bloom while in pots too. Smiling
